WebNov 5, 2010 · Rehearsing our Slides. Before we rehearse, make sure that we select our first slide. Now open the ‘Slide Show’ tab and click the ‘Rehearse Timings’ button. Powerpoint will start the usual presentation mode with a timer panel. The clock on the panel will start ticking once we enter the presentation mode. Click on the arrow button to move ... WebDec 6, 2024 · Steps. Launch PowerPoint 2003, 2007 or 2010. Open your created presentation file. Click the Slide Show tab or Menu item and then click the Set Up Slide Show button. In the middle right section of the Set Up Show window, click the radio button for "Using timings, if present" under the Advance Slides heading. Click the OK button to …
